Tetracarboxylic Dianhydrides

Tetracarboxylic dianhydrides are organic compounds containing four carboxylic anhydride groups and are key reactants in the synthesis of polyimide polymers. They undergo polycondensation reactions with diamines to form polyimides, which are known for their excellent thermal stability, mechanical strength, and chemical resistance. Polyimides derived from tetracarboxylic dianhydrides are widely used in high-performance applications such as aerospace, electronics, and nuclear energy due to their rugged properties. Common tetracarboxylic dianhydrides include pyromellitic dianhydride (PMDA) and benzophenonetetracarboxylic acid dihydride (BTDA), which are essential in the production of polyimide films, fibers, and composites. Research continues to explore new tetracarboxylic dianhydrides with enhanced properties for use in advanced materials and applications.
